
Sal Rei, 13 Mar (Inforpress) – The president of the MpD Regional Political Commission (CPR) in Boa Vista, Irina Fonseca, today reinforced the Government’s measures to facilitate home ownership, highlighting incentives such as interest rate subsidies and guarantees for young people and families.
At a press conference, the president of the Regional Political Commission (CPR) of the Movement for Democracy (MpD) in Boa Vista, Irina Fonseca, explained that the objective of the meeting with journalists was to inform and clarify the population about the concrete measures the Government has implemented to facilitate access to home ownership, a fundamental right enshrined in the Constitution of the Republic.
According to Irina Fonseca, the programme has two fundamental instruments: interest rate subsidies for housing credit and a public guarantee scheme for youth housing.
“In practice, the Government may cover up to 55 percent (%) of the interest rate, significantly reducing the value of monthly instalments,” detailed the local leader.
